What We Need

We are looking for an experienced and delivery-focused Lead Product Manager to drive the execution of bank connectivity initiatives across global payment rails. This role combines strategic product leadership with hands-on delivery management, requiring deep collaboration with engineering, operations, and global banking partners.

The ideal candidate will have strong experience in payments, banking integrations, API and SWIFT connectivity, and will be comfortable leading both complex technical programs and a small team of product managers.

How We Work

At Corpay, we operate in a highly collaborative and fast-paced environment where product, engineering, operations, and banking partners work closely to deliver scalable payment solutions.

This role partners with global technical teams across multiple geographies, driving end-to-end delivery from requirements gathering through integration, testing, certification, go-live, and ongoing operational support. We emphasize resilience, operational excellence, and continuous improvement while building solutions that scale across multiple banking partners and payment networks.

Role Responsibilities

Product Strategy & Delivery (65–70%)

  • Lead the delivery of cross-border, regional, and domestic payment rail integrations through API, SWIFT, and host-to-host connectivity.
  • Translate bank specifications and business requirements into detailed product requirements, engineering stories, and delivery plans.
  • Drive integration testing, certification, and production go-live activities with banking partners.
  • Manage the post-implementation lifecycle to ensure reliability, scalability, and operational stability.
  • Define and monitor integration KPIs, including:
    • System reliability
    • Reconciliation accuracy
    • SLA adherence
    • Operational efficiency
  • Develop reusable integration frameworks and patterns to accelerate future bank onboarding initiatives.
  • Partner closely with engineering squads during solution design, sprint planning, development, and release management.
  • Ensure integrations meet resilience, observability, security, and operational readiness standards.
  • Drive complete payment lifecycle coverage, including acknowledgements, status reporting, returns, reconciliation, and exception management.
  • Design and validate operational workflows and edge-case handling across distributed payment systems.
